Key Features and Benefits
The PF4000-G-DN-HW stands out as a reliable power quality solution, addressing the unique challenges of EMI and unstable power in industrial automation:
Superior EMI/RFI Suppression
With an attenuation rating of ≥60 dB (common mode) and ≥50 dB (differential mode) across 10 kHz-30 MHz, the PF4000-G-DN-HW effectively filters out EMI/RFI generated by heavy machinery (e.g., motors, welders) and high-voltage equipment. This is critical for protecting sensitive devices like the CARL SCHENCK D156098-06 B2 BCPV001 vibration sensor—EMI can distort the sensor’s 100 mV/g output signal, leading to false vibration alerts or missed machinery faults. By eliminating noise, the filter ensures the sensor transmits accurate data to condition monitoring systems, enabling reliable predictive maintenance. For PLC systems like the GE FANUC IC693CPU352-EK, the filter prevents EMI-induced program glitches, maintaining consistent control over harsh-environment processes.
Wide Voltage & Current Compatibility
Designed for 3-phase industrial power grids, the PF4000-G-DN-HW supports 380-480 V AC (50/60 Hz) and handles 40 A continuous current (80 A peak for 10 seconds). This flexibility makes it suitable for global applications—from European factories (400 V AC) to North American facilities (480 V AC)—and compatible with power-hungry equipment like the GE FANUC IC693APU301 power supply (which draws up to 8 A at 5 V DC, with minimal 3-phase input load). The filter’s high peak current tolerance also accommodates inrush currents from motor startups, preventing voltage dips that could disrupt connected automation components.
Rugged Design for Harsh Environments
Built to withstand industrial rigor, the PF4000-G-DN-HW operates from -25°C to +85°C—exceeding the temperature range of many standard filters—and features an IP20 front panel to resist dust ingress. Its robust metal housing and internal thermal fuses protect against overheating and short circuits, ensuring reliability in settings like steel mills (high heat) or mining facilities (dust). This durability matches the resilience of the GE FANUC IC693CPU352-EK and CARL SCHENCK D156098-06 B2 BCPV001, creating a unified, harsh-environment-ready system.

Proactive Power Protection
Beyond EMI filtering, the PF4000-G-DN-HW includes overcurrent and short-circuit protection. In the event of a power surge (e.g., from a faulty motor), the filter’s thermal fuse triggers to isolate the circuit, preventing damage to expensive equipment like the CARL SCHENCK D156098-06 B2 BCPV001 or GE FANUC IC693CPU352-EK. This proactive protection reduces repair costs and minimizes downtime, as the filter can be reset or replaced quickly without affecting the entire system.
